Abstract

A solar battery system for a vehicle comprises a solar battery mounted on a body of the vehicle, a load connector for connecting selectively at least one of electric equipments provided in the vehicle with the solar battery so as to apply an output of the solar battery to the electric equipment connected thereby with the solar battery, a battery output checker for detecting the magnitude of the output of the solar battery, and a controller operative to select in response to the magnitude of the output of the solar battery detected by the battery output checker one or more of the electric equipments provided in the vehicle, which operate with power consumption corresponding appropriately to the output of the solar battery, as one or more electric equipments to be connected by the load connector with the solar battery.
